    It is a cold, early morning in the Kingdom of Reillalt. Outside of the town of Darbsverth, known for it's prominent Vanquishers hall that you departed from only a few hours ago, is where you find yourself now. You, and five other Vanquishers hopefuls are standing around the outside of an iron fenced graveyard, and a light fog is beginning to roll in. At least 5 others were left back at the Hall, deemed too weak to even apply. You hardly even know each other's names, as you haven't had much time to talk. You were brought to his grim site by Administrator Klemens in a horse drawn wagon, and Klemens never stopped talking about how great it is for young people to be joining the organization. When you arrived, he told you that you'd know what to do, unloaded the six of you, and took off.

    The graveyard looks very old. Many old headstones can be seen as far as the fog allows, popping up in odd fashions and shapes of an era past. You can't make out much more detail than that at the gate you are all standing at. Everything is deathly still.
